Steve Ott collected two assists in Buffalo's loss to Philadelphia on Tuesday.
He was also credited with a game-high seven hits in the contest. Ott has generated just 14 points in 45 games this season, but he's earned four helpers in his past four outings. He will enter Wednesday's action at No. 7 overall in hits, with 147, but his meager point total and minus-16 rating doesn't make him an attractive fantasy option right now.

Steve Ott replaced Tyler Ennis on Buffalo's top line during Monday's practice.
Ennis, Cody Hodgson and Matt Moulson were benched last Friday. Coach Ron Rolston wanted to add some "heaviness" to his number one line and Ott should help the trio in that regard. Ennis skated between Ville Leino and Drew Stafford in Monday's session.

Following the trade of Thomas Vanek to the Islanders, the Buffalo Sabres have announced that Steve Ott is the team's full-time captain.
Vanek and Ott were named co-captains at the start of the 2013-14 season, with Ott wearing the 'C' on the road and Vanek getting it for home games. Ott has three points, 20 penalty minutes and 44 hits in 13 games.
